Organization settings control your Regentra account’s global configuration. These settings apply across all modules — compliance, PSA, and the customer portal.

Organization profile

Go to Settings → Organization to manage your profile:
  • Organization name — Displayed in the app header, reports, and invoices
  • Address — Used on invoices and compliance documentation
  • Website — Your company website URL
  • Logo — Displayed in the app, reports, portal, and email notifications
Upload a high-resolution logo (at least 400x400px) for the best appearance across reports and the portal.

Timezone

Set your organization’s timezone in Settings → Organization → Timezone. This affects:
  • SLA business hours calculation
  • Report date ranges
  • Scheduled sync times
  • Dashboard date displays
Changing the timezone does not retroactively adjust existing SLA calculations. It applies to new tickets and future SLA evaluations.

Email configuration

Regentra sends email notifications for ticket updates, SLA alerts, and invoice delivery. Configure your email sending method in Settings → Organization → Email:
Use Azure Communication Services for email delivery. Enter your ACS connection string and verified sender domain.
Email notifications will not be sent until a valid email configuration is saved. Verify your setup by sending a test email from the settings page.

Session duration

Configure how long user sessions remain active before requiring re-authentication. Go to Settings → Organization → Security and set the session timeout. Options range from 1 hour to 30 days. Shorter session durations improve security for shared workstations. Longer durations reduce login friction for trusted environments.
